亚洲欧美第一页_禁久久精品乱码_粉嫩av一区二区三区免费野_久草精品视频

? 歡迎來到蟲蟲下載站! | ?? 資源下載 ?? 資源專輯 ?? 關于我們
? 蟲蟲下載站

?? p101.f90

?? 有限元編程源碼
?? F90
字號:
program p101    
!------------------------------------------------------------------------
!      program 10.1 eigenvalues and eigenvectors of a rectangular
!      elastic solid in plane strain using uniform 4-node
!      quadrilateral elements  :     lumped mass
!------------------------------------------------------------------------
 use new_library  ;   use geometry_lib  ;  use vlib   ;  implicit none
 integer::nels,nye,neq,nband,nn,nr,nodof=2,nod=4,ndof,                      &
          i,j,k,iel,ndim=2,ifail,icount,nmodes  
 real::aa,bb,e,v,rho,tol=1.e-30
!------------------------------ dynamic arrays---------------------------------
 real    ,allocatable :: ku(:,:),loads(:),coord(:,:),km(:,:),g_coord(:,:),  &
                         diag(:),udiag(:),emm(:,:),kv(:),kh(:),rrmass(:)
 integer, allocatable :: nf(:,:), g(:)  , num(:)  , g_num(:,:) , g_g (:,:)     
!------------------------input and initialisation------------------------------
  open (10,file='p101.dat',status=    'old',action='read')
  open ( 6,file='p101.res',status='replace',action='write')                    
  read (10,*) nels,nye,nn,aa,bb,rho,e,v,nmodes  
  ndof=nod*nodof
  allocate ( nf(nodof,nn), g_coord(ndim,nn),coord(nod,ndim),emm(ndof,ndof),  &
            g_num(nod,nels),num(nod),km(ndof,ndof),g(ndof),g_g(ndof,nels))     
  nf=1; read(10,*) nr ; if(nr>0) read(10,*) (k,nf(:,k),i=1,nr)
  call formnf(nf); neq=maxval(nf)                                             
!------- loop the elements to find nband and set up global arrays ------------
      nband=0
 elements_1   : do iel =1,nels
                 call geometry_4qy(iel,nye,aa,bb,coord,num)
                 call num_to_g ( num , nf , g )
                 g_num(:,iel)=num;g_coord(:,num)=transpose(coord);g_g(:,iel)=g
                 if(nband<bandwidth(g))nband=bandwidth(g) 
 end do elements_1
        write(6,'(a)') "Global coordinates"
        do k=1,nn;write(6,'(a,i5,a,2e12.4)')"Node",k,"    ",g_coord(:,k);end do
        write(6,'(a)') "Global node numbers"
        do k=1,nels;write(6,'(a,i5,a,4i5)')                                   &
                         "Element",k,"      ",g_num(:,k) ; end do
     write(6,'(2(a,i5))')                                                     &
             "There are ",neq,"  equations and the half-bandwidth is", nband
   allocate( ku(neq,nband+1),loads(0:neq),diag(0:neq),udiag(0:neq),           &
             kv(neq*(nband+1)),kh(neq*(nband+1)),rrmass(0:neq))
        emm = .0; diag = .0; ku = .0
!--------element mass matrix is lumped----------------------------------------
        do i=1,ndof; emm(i,i)=.25*aa*bb*rho; end do
!------- element stiffness and mass integration and assembly------------------
 elements_2: do iel=1,nels
                num = g_num(:,iel); coord =transpose(g_coord(:,num))
                g = g_g( : , iel );   call analy4(km,coord,e,v)
                call formku (ku,km,g)   ;  call formlump(diag,emm,g)
  end do elements_2
  write(6,'(a)') "The global mass diagonal is:"
  write(6,'(6e12.4)') diag(1:neq)
!----------------------reduce to standard eigenvalue problem-----------------  
  rrmass(1:neq) = 1./sqrt(diag(1:neq))
  do i=1,neq
     if(i<=neq-nband)then;k=nband+1;else;k=neq-i+1;end if
     do j=1,k; ku(i,j)=ku(i,j)*rrmass(i)*rrmass(i+j-1); end do
  end do
  icount=0
  do j=1,nband+1;do i=1,neq; icount=icount+1;kh(icount)=ku(i,j);end do; end do
!----------------------extract the eigenvalues--------------------------------
  call bandred(ku,diag,udiag,loads);ifail=1; call bisect(diag,udiag,tol,ifail)
  write(6,'(a)') "The eigenvalues are:"    ;  write(6,'(6e12.4)') diag(1:neq)
 do i = 1 , nmodes
    kv = kh; kv(:neq)=kv(:neq)-diag(i);kv(1)=kv(1)+1.e20
    udiag=0.0; udiag(1)=kv(1)
    call banred(kv,neq);call bacsub(kv,udiag);udiag=rrmass*udiag
    write(6,'("Eigenvector number ",i3," is: ")')i
    write(6,'(6e12.4)')udiag(1:)/maxval(abs(udiag))
 end do
end program p101                                                            

?? 快捷鍵說明

復制代碼 Ctrl + C
搜索代碼 Ctrl + F
全屏模式 F11
切換主題 Ctrl + Shift + D
顯示快捷鍵 ?
增大字號 Ctrl + =
減小字號 Ctrl + -
亚洲欧美第一页_禁久久精品乱码_粉嫩av一区二区三区免费野_久草精品视频
亚洲一区二区三区中文字幕 | 国产精品大尺度| 6080亚洲精品一区二区| 欧美日本乱大交xxxxx| 欧美日韩精品免费观看视频| 欧美日韩极品在线观看一区| 欧美日韩精品免费| 欧美一级黄色大片| 久久麻豆一区二区| 亚洲国产成人午夜在线一区 | 9l国产精品久久久久麻豆| 国产精品1区2区3区| 粉嫩高潮美女一区二区三区| 成人av电影免费在线播放| 91麻豆国产香蕉久久精品| 欧美三级电影一区| 欧美电影免费观看高清完整版在线 | 亚洲综合免费观看高清完整版| 亚洲美女区一区| 亚洲成人1区2区| 国产在线看一区| 99re亚洲国产精品| 欧美三级中文字幕在线观看| 日韩欧美黄色影院| 国产精品久久夜| 五月综合激情网| 国产精品白丝jk黑袜喷水| 色av一区二区| 欧美精品在线视频| 国产亚洲一区二区三区在线观看 | 久久久一区二区三区捆绑**| 中文字幕一区二区三区色视频| 亚洲影院理伦片| 国产高清在线精品| 欧美日韩免费观看一区二区三区| 日韩精品一区二区在线观看| 亚洲色图欧洲色图| 久久99蜜桃精品| 色呦呦国产精品| 欧美精品一区男女天堂| 亚洲一区二区三区四区五区黄| 国产一区二区三区日韩| 欧洲精品在线观看| 国产精品国产三级国产普通话蜜臀| 婷婷六月综合网| youjizz国产精品| 欧美一级日韩免费不卡| 亚洲一区二区三区四区中文字幕 | 日本不卡视频在线观看| 国产成人免费视频网站 | 免费在线一区观看| 色综合中文字幕国产 | 大陆成人av片| 日韩精品一区二区三区视频| 亚洲激情自拍偷拍| jlzzjlzz亚洲女人18| 精品入口麻豆88视频| 一区二区三区91| 福利电影一区二区| 久久免费美女视频| 久久av老司机精品网站导航| 欧美日韩电影在线| 亚洲综合一二三区| 欧美在线观看一区二区| 亚洲女性喷水在线观看一区| 91亚洲精品久久久蜜桃网站| 久久美女艺术照精彩视频福利播放 | 激情偷乱视频一区二区三区| 欧美日韩精品电影| 午夜精品久久久久久久久| 色噜噜狠狠色综合欧洲selulu| 亚洲日本乱码在线观看| 91猫先生在线| 亚洲一区二区视频在线| 欧美主播一区二区三区| 午夜私人影院久久久久| 91精品在线麻豆| 亚洲电影在线免费观看| 777a∨成人精品桃花网| 老司机午夜精品99久久| 久久免费美女视频| 99久久精品免费| 亚洲一二三区在线观看| 欧美年轻男男videosbes| 免费在线观看一区二区三区| 精品国精品国产尤物美女| 国产不卡免费视频| 亚洲日本在线观看| 欧美日韩一区二区三区视频| 日韩一区精品字幕| 欧美不卡视频一区| 不卡av在线免费观看| 一区二区在线观看视频在线观看| 欧美性大战久久久久久久 | 成人一区二区三区视频| 亚洲男人天堂一区| 欧美一级片在线观看| 国产成人综合在线播放| 夜夜嗨av一区二区三区中文字幕 | 国产激情视频一区二区在线观看| 国产精品午夜电影| 欧美另类变人与禽xxxxx| 精品影视av免费| 成人欧美一区二区三区黑人麻豆| 一本一本大道香蕉久在线精品 | 国产成人超碰人人澡人人澡| 一区二区三区中文字幕| 久久久久久久久久看片| 日本电影欧美片| 国产美女精品人人做人人爽| 亚洲精品精品亚洲| 精品入口麻豆88视频| 91豆麻精品91久久久久久| 精品一区中文字幕| 一区二区三区中文字幕电影| 久久久亚洲精华液精华液精华液| 色播五月激情综合网| 国产91精品露脸国语对白| 日韩黄色片在线观看| 自拍av一区二区三区| 日韩欧美123| 欧美日韩一区小说| 99在线视频精品| 国产老妇另类xxxxx| 美国十次了思思久久精品导航| 亚洲欧洲制服丝袜| 国产精品每日更新在线播放网址 | 亚洲午夜精品在线| 国产精品女同互慰在线看| 欧美一区二区视频免费观看| 91传媒视频在线播放| 成人97人人超碰人人99| 国产精品白丝av| 裸体健美xxxx欧美裸体表演| 一区二区三区美女视频| 亚洲视频一区二区在线| 国产精品国产三级国产| 欧美—级在线免费片| 久久婷婷久久一区二区三区| 日韩欧美国产综合| 欧美一区二区三区免费视频 | 国产自产v一区二区三区c| 日韩精品1区2区3区| 视频一区视频二区中文| 亚洲一区二区精品视频| 亚洲第一电影网| 五月婷婷激情综合网| 亚洲一区二区欧美日韩| 亚洲韩国精品一区| 午夜精品福利久久久| 三级不卡在线观看| 图片区小说区区亚洲影院| 偷拍亚洲欧洲综合| 人人爽香蕉精品| 琪琪一区二区三区| 极品少妇xxxx精品少妇| 国内成人免费视频| 成人午夜免费视频| 99精品一区二区三区| 在线免费不卡视频| 在线不卡免费av| 日韩精品一区二区三区中文精品 | 欧美视频精品在线| 91精品国产综合久久小美女| 欧美一区二区视频在线观看2022 | 不卡一区二区在线| 91麻豆国产精品久久| 欧美情侣在线播放| 日韩精品在线网站| 国产精品美女久久久久aⅴ国产馆 国产精品美女久久久久av爽李琼 国产精品美女久久久久高潮 | 一区二区欧美精品| 天天综合天天综合色| 久久福利视频一区二区| 国产一区二区三区| jlzzjlzz亚洲日本少妇| 欧美日韩中文字幕一区| 精品盗摄一区二区三区| 国产精品麻豆视频| 视频一区中文字幕| 成人精品gif动图一区| 欧美伊人久久久久久午夜久久久久| 在线不卡欧美精品一区二区三区| 久久一日本道色综合| 亚洲欧美一区二区不卡| 欧美aaa在线| 91麻豆精品视频| 26uuu精品一区二区在线观看| 中文字幕国产一区二区| 日韩电影在线观看电影| 成人爱爱电影网址| 欧美大度的电影原声| 亚洲精品福利视频网站| 紧缚奴在线一区二区三区| 在线视频国内自拍亚洲视频| 日韩精品一区二区三区视频| 亚洲美腿欧美偷拍| 国产成人精品一区二区三区网站观看| 色爱区综合激月婷婷| 欧美国产禁国产网站cc| 久久国产福利国产秒拍|